Charles hutchins hapgood may 17, 1904 december 21, 1982 was an american college professor and author who became one of the best known advocates of the pseudoarchaeological claim of a rapid and recent pole shift with catastrophic results. The cataclysmic pole shift hypothesis is a fringe theory suggesting that there have been geologically rapid shifts in the relative positions of the modernday geographic locations of the poles and the axis of rotation of the earth, creating calamities such as floods and tectonic events. The idea behind earth crust displacement is that ice builds up at the poles, and, on reaching a critical point, the outer crust of the planet slips under the weight of the ice, casting previously temperate areas into the polar positions.
